What are Aluminium Sash Windows?
Aluminium sash windows are a type of window that opens vertically by moving several panels (sashes) up and down within a frame. Making use of aluminium instead of standard wood or PVC provides unique benefits in terms of durability and aesthetic appeals. The slim profiles and modern surfaces make these windows well-suited for both modern and standard architecture.

Disadvantages of Aluminium Sash Windows
While there are many advantages, it's important to consider the potential downsides:
| Disadvantage | Description |
|---|---|
| Initial Cost | Aluminium sash windows tend to have a higher in advance cost compared to standard wood or PVC choices. |
| Thermal Conductivity | Aluminium can perform heat. Nevertheless, thermal breaks alleviate this to a level. |
| Sound Transmission | Depending on the glazing utilized, noise decrease may not be as reliable as with other window types. |

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Are aluminium sash windows more expensive than PVC or wood windows?
Yes, the initial cost of aluminium sash windows tends to be greater than that of PVC or wood choices, primarily due to the durability and durability they use. However, considering their lifespan, they can be a cost-effective option in the long run.
2. Can aluminium sash windows be painted?
While you can paint aluminium windows, it is typically not advised. The factory-finished finishings are long lasting and designed to endure fading and breaking. If you prefer a different color, it's best to choose a powder coat finish available at the time of purchase.
3. Do aluminium sash windows lower sound?
Aluminium sash windows can lower sound, particularly when fitted with double or triple glazing. Nevertheless, they might not offer as much sound reduction as thicker, triple-glazed wood windows.
